Alliance Establishes Pat Biermann Memorial Heavy Duty Scholarship

The Alliance and University of the Aftermarket Foundation established the Pat Biermann Memorial Heavy Duty Scholarship to honor his legacy in the industry. $2,500 scholarships support students pursuing careers in heavy-duty fields like diesel technician or fleet management.

Key Facts and Data Points:

  • Scholarship Name: Pat Biermann Memorial Heavy Duty Scholarship
  • Established By: Aftermarket Auto Parts Alliance & University of the Aftermarket Foundation
  • Amount: $2,500 (one-time award)
  • Eligible Career Paths: Diesel Technician, Truck Driver (CDL training), Fleet Manager, Heavy Duty Parts Specialist
  • Pat Biermann’s Legacy:
    • Co-founder and long-serving president of HD America (HDA)
    • Over 40 years of experience in the heavy-duty aftermarket
    • Passed away at age 75 on April 22, 2025
